Compatibility
For use on tree stumps only. Drill multiple holes 1–2 inches in diameter and several inches deep into the stump surface, fill with granules, and add water to activate. Cover the stump to protect from rain dilution during the treatment period. After decomposition, the softened wood can be broken apart and removed, or the remaining material can be safely burned. Keep away from living plants, roots, and growing media — not intended for use as a plant fertilizer.
Frequently Asked Questions
- How long does it take for the stump to decompose after treatment?
- Treatment time varies based on stump size, wood type, moisture levels, and temperature. Most stumps begin to show significant softening within 4–6 weeks of treatment. Larger or harder stumps may require multiple applications and several months to reach full decomposition. Warm, moist conditions accelerate the process.
- Is potassium nitrate safe to use near garden plants?
- Grow More Stump Remover is intended for use on stumps only and should not be applied near living plants, roots, or growing media. Potassium nitrate in high concentrations can be harmful to plant roots. Apply only to the target stump and keep the product confined to the treated area.
- Can I burn the treated stump to speed removal?
- Yes. After the treatment period has made the wood porous and brittle, the remaining stump material may be burned as a final removal step in appropriate outdoor settings where burning is permitted. Always follow local regulations for open burning before proceeding.
- How many jars do I need for a large stump?
- The amount needed depends on stump diameter and the number of holes drilled. A single 1 lb jar is generally sufficient for one small-to-medium stump. Larger stumps with multiple drill holes may require additional product. Apply to all drilled holes and repeat applications as needed until the wood begins to break down.
